In "Leo's Poster Challenge" by Sarah Cummins, young Leo embarks on an exciting adventure as he enters a school contest to create the most eye-catching poster. As he faces obstacles and learns valuable lessons about creativity and perseverance, Leo finds inspiration in unexpected places. With the help of his friends and a little imagination, he discovers that the journey is just as important as the competition itself. This heartwarming story celebrates friendship, artistic expression, and the power of believing in oneself, reminding readers that everyone has the potential to shine in their own unique way.
